Authenticated code execution via archive path traversal
Published Jan 23, 2025 · Updated Feb 6, 2025
Path traversal in Fedora Repository 3.8.1 allows remote authenticated users to execute arbitrary JSP files through crafted archive uploads. The archive extractor fails to neutralize relative path segments and writes an uploaded JSP outside the intended extraction directory. An authenticated archive upload is required, but the resulting JSP is reachable through an unauthenticated GET request and executes with the Java application server's privileges.
